AFRICAN ECONOMIC FREEDOM THANKS MEMBERS FOLLOWING MFULENI WARD 28 BY-ELECTION

The leadership of African Economic Freedom (AEF) would like to extend its sincere gratitude and appreciation to all members, volunteers, party agents, supporters, and leadership structures who participated in the by-election held on 27 May 2026 in Mfuleni Ward 28, Sedibeng, Gauteng Province.

We would also like to specially acknowledge and thank our ward candidate, Mr Seisa Ephraim, for his dedication, courage, and commitment throughout the campaign period. Your hard work and sacrifice did not go unnoticed.

Despite operating under limited resources, AEF members remained disciplined, determined, and active on the ground. The spirit shown by our volunteers and supporters demonstrated the growing strength and determination of African Economic Freedom as a movement of the people.

Although we did not secure victory in the ward, we believe we have achieved something greater — we have built confidence, unity, and political presence within the community. We have made a meaningful mark by participating in this by-election, and this is only the beginning of greater progress ahead.

AEF Continues Service Delivery Work in Ward 7, Mtubatuba

African Economic Freedom (AEF) today continued with its commitment to serving communities through practical service delivery interventions in Ward 7, Mtubatuba.

Members and volunteers of the movement spent the day working on fixing the condition of roads that have become difficult for motorists to use, especially drivers of small vehicles. The poor state of the road has affected daily movement of residents, public transport, and access to important services within the community.

As African Economic Freedom, we believe leadership must not only speak during elections but must also respond to the everyday challenges faced by our people. Communities deserve safe and accessible roads, proper infrastructure, and dignified living conditions.
